Decreased Waiting Times:
One of the most compelling reasons people choose for a [private diagnosis for adhd](https://www.postadsnow.in/author/private-adhd-diagnosis-london8098/) diagnosis is the considerably much shorter waiting lists compared to the NHS. Clients typically experience delays going beyond 6 months in the general public system.
Detailed Assessments:
Private centers frequently use more comprehensive and personalized assessments. This indicates more thorough surveys, interviews, and observations, resulting in a more accurate diagnosis.
Flexibility and Accessibility:
Private services frequently supply more versatile consultation times. This is especially useful for working adults or parents managing several dedications.
Professional Insights:
Many [Private Adhd Diagnosis Uk](https://git.rec4box.com/private-adhd-assessment-manchester3228) ADHD centers use specialists in the field, consisting of psychologists and psychiatrists with extensive experience in identifying and treating ADHD.
Privacy and Comfort:

The procedure begins with a preliminary assessment, which usually entails:
An in-depth history of the patient's signs.Expedition of family case history.A discussion about any previous academic or behavioral interventions.Step 2: Assessment
The assessment phase normally consists of:
ADHD-specific diagnostic surveys.Mental examination.Observation and interaction sessions, where the specialist assesses the individual's habits and actions.Action 3: Diagnosis
After the assessment, a diagnosis is provided based upon requirements set by the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ders).
Step 4: Treatment Recommendations
As soon as diagnosed, people might get suggestions which might include:
Medication choices (e.g., stimulants or non-stimulants).Behavioral treatment.Educational support.Step 5: Follow-up
Regular follow-ups guarantee that the treatment strategy remains effective which any changes can be made based on continuous assessments.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)Q1: Is a private diagnosis as legitimate as an NHS diagnosis?
Yes, a diagnosis from a qualified private clinic is considered legitimate. Lots of private clinicians are signed up with expert bodies such as the General Medical Council (GMC) and the British Psychological Society (BPS).
Q2: Can I get treatment without an ADHD diagnosis?
While it is possible to get some kinds of assistance, treatments such as medication generally require a formal diagnosis.
Q3: What happens if I don't agree with my diagnosis?
The majority of centers permit for a consultation. Clients are encouraged to look for clarity and understanding of their diagnosis and treatment strategy.
Q4: Is ADHD diagnosis just offered to children?
No, ADHD can be identified in people of all ages, including adults.
Q5: How do I pick a private center?
Think about aspects such as qualification of clinicians, reviews from previous patients, transparency in prices, and services provided.
